Definition of Matting

Matting - of Mat

Matting - The act of interweaving or tangling together so as to make a mat; the process of becoming matted.

Matting - Mats, in general, or collectively; mat work; a matlike fabric, for use in covering floors, packing articles, and the like; a kind of carpeting made of straw, etc.

Matting - Materials for mats.

Matting - An ornamental border. See 3d Mat, 4.

Matting - A dull, lusterless surface in certain of the arts, as gilding, metal work, glassmaking, etc.
